What Means Green Poop. Only rarely does stool color indicate a possibly serious intestinal. Green poop may mean that your poop is moving quickly through your intestines. What does it mean when you have green poop? What you’re eating is the most likely explanation for green poop — especially if you tend to nibble on garden fares such as broccoli, kale and spinach. Stool comes in a range of colors. In this case, the poop stays green because bile. Green poop is usually harmless. In addition, irritable bowel syndrome can cause green poop and stomach pain. Green poop can be caused by eating certain green foods, an infection that causes diarrhea, bile, or a side effect of medication. All shades of brown and even green are considered typical. This is because chlorophyll in the plants produces a green color. Green stool is usually the result of eating a large quantity of leafy, green vegetables.
